City pleased with implementation of car parking fees

Zomba City Council says people have shown positive feedback since the introduction of car parking charges in all designated parking areas.

Zomba City Council introduced car parking fees on April 30 this year and each car costs K150 per hour.

Public Relations Officer for Zomba City council, Mercy Chaluma told YFM Online that the new system has been a success so far though they are still facing challenges since some car owners are still refusing to pay the fees.

“People welcomed the development and they have been complying in paying the car parking fees,” Chaluma said.

She said the council will enhance reinforcement of the tax payment by clamping down on car owners who are not complying with the new system.
